The Capacity Development Office (CDO) of UNU-MERIT provides career-enhancing training for policymakers and practitioners. Our programmes are designed to help participants influence and implement policy related to the UN’s Sustainable Development Goals.

Our purpose as a university and UN think tank is to offer unique learning and training opportunities not only to students but also to everyone looking to address contemporary and future sustainable development challenges, expand their knowledge and networks, and achieve personal and professional growth.
